VP, Internal Communications 

Location: Hybrid (minimum 3 days in the office) at 200 Park Ave, NYC 

 

Role Summary:

The VP, Internal Communications is a senior communications leader responsible for shaping and executing an integrated, enterprise-wide internal communications strategy that informs, engages, and inspires MetLife employees globally. This role will lead a team dedicated to employee communications across businesses and corporate functions, including editorial leadership of the company intranet and other internal channels, ensuring alignment with enterprise priorities, business goals and cultural values. The successful candidate will serve as a trusted advisor to senior leadership, bringing a demonstrated track record of developing and executing holistic internal communication strategies across complex global organizations with measurable outcomes, building and scaling a high-performing team, managing corporate channels, and serving as a trusted advisor to senior executives. They will be responsible for shaping MetLife’s internal narrative, fostering strong connections across business units and ensuring employees are informed, engaged, and aligned during moments of opportunity and change. They will partner across functions to deliver clear, consistent, and impactful messaging that strengthens engagement and drives business outcomes.

 

Key Responsibilities:

  • Design and execute an integrated, cohesive, high-impact employee communications strategy that links employees to MetLife’s purpose, reinforces culture, and keeps a distributed, global workforce connected and engaged  
  • Continuously evaluate and integrate emerging communications technologies—including advanced digital tools and AIdriven capabilities—to enhance channel effectiveness, improve personalization, and evolve how employees consume and engage with information.
  • Reinforce MetLife’s culture through proactive, compelling storytelling that highlights employee impact, customer success, and company milestones  
  • Collaborate with senior leadership to strategically shape and amplify their leadership voice across key internal platforms, including during sensitive or high-impact situations to maintain employee confidence and alignment.  
  • Oversee and evolve internal communication channels, including the company intranet and enterprise collaboration platform  
  • Lead communication strategy for significant organizational changes, ensuring clarity and transparency  
  • Establish a center of excellence in internal communications, building and nurturing a high-performing team of experts   
  • Analyze feedback to determine the effectiveness of communications material, recommending and driving changes as appropriate to improve delivery and understanding 
  • Use data, insights, and feedback to evaluate communications effectiveness, refine strategies, and improve understanding and engagement

 

Position Requirements:

  • 15+ years of experience in corporate and/or employee communications, with at least five years in a senior leadership role, preferably in a global, regulated organization
  • Brings a forwardlooking perspective to internal communications, consistently applying modern, innovative, and insightdriven approaches to elevate employee engagement and organizational impact.
  • Proven success in managing global internal communications and leading large teams 
  • Deep understanding of the communications landscape, including traditional, digital, and social platforms
  • Exceptional writing, storytelling, and strategic thinking skills
  • Executive presence with experience advising, coaching and preparing senior leaders for high-stakes internal communications
  • Experience managing agencies, budgets, and cross-functional teams
  • Bachelor’s degree required; advanced degree preferred. Communications, journalism, or related field preferred
Location Expectation: This is a hybrid role requiring a minimum of 3 days per week in office.
The expected salary range for this position is $220K-$290K. This role may also be eligible for annual short-term incentive compensation and stock-based long-term incentives. All incentives and benefits are subject to the applicable plan terms.
